#583835 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#583835 is composed of 34.5% red, 22%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.4% magenta, 39.8%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 5.1 degrees, a saturation of 24.8% and a lightness of 27.6%. #583835 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0706a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#583835 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#583835 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#583835 has RGB values of R:88, G:56,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.4,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 5781557.

Shades and Tints of #583835
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#f9f5f5 is the lightest one.
